The PS/2 Controller itself uses 2 IO ports (IO ports 0x60 and 0x64). Like many IO ports, reads and writes may access completely different internal registers.
 
Historical note : The PC-XT PPI had used port 0x61 to reset the keyboard interruutinterrupt request signal (among other unrelated functions). Port 0x61 has no keyboard related functions on AT and PS/2 compatibles.
